How Obama Saved Christmas

Most agree that President Obama was awarded the Nobel Peace Prize prematurely. He hasn’t yet made progress in ending the conflict between Israel and…

Mary and Joseph in Bed

Prepare to be offended. A billboard in New Zealand has just gone up that shows Mary and Joseph in bed together. Joseph looks dejected….

What Did You Say?

On Goldman Sach’s religious justification of enormous profit: “We’re very important. We help companies to grow by helping them raise capital. Companies that grow…